I guess that I'm the lone dissenter, but it's too much money.
While I'm a huge fan of the S4, it's a bit cramped. I might start with the A6 2.7T as a base to mod.
Also, a "comparably equipped" S4 is $13K more than a 2K2 Max SE.
($43K vs $30K)
We all know that Nissan generally offers deep discounts on cars, while I can't imagine the S4 going for much less than MSRP.
For $13K, you get to start off with all the mods you already have, transferred to the new car, then go all out with stuff like the NZ headers/y-pipe + SC + custom exhaust, coilovers, big brakes, rims, etc, etc etc. You could then sell off your "old" mods and stock 2K2 parts
Would you rather have a _fully_ modded 2k2 max + $5K (_minimum_) or a stock S4 (which would probably be _slower_ than that Maxima)?
Of course, you could save even _more_ money by just continuing to mod the 2K max instead. Not as fast for sure with the 3.0L vs 3.5L, but you're probably way upside down now. It would probably still take out a (stock) S4 (if you add a Quaiffe + motor mounts to your mods list .

The ECU upgrade from TAP, is undetectable by the dealer unless they pull your ecu (very unlikely). You can even switch between 3 different programs with the cruise control stalk and lock it with a code. Valet- wont rev above 4k, Stock, Performance.
The turbo upgrade is very noticeable.
The 6 speeds can handle 500 hp easily.
The auto's hold the 320 hp fine, never saw anyone try any more.
